What exactly an Registered Agent?

A designated agent is a official entity and company organization which serves as the primary contact representative for the business, ensuring adherence to legal requirements.  registered agent for startups  and LLC must have a designated agent for receiving service of process, legal documents, as well as government notices. This function is crucial for maintaining compliance with state authorities and making sure important important communications are processed correctly.

It also provides an added level of privacy, as the agent’s address is available for public viewing instead of the owner's home address.

Organizations have the option to decide to act as their own designated agent and contract a registered agent service. A lot of choose a dedicated agent for reliability and reliability with to meet state requirements. An experienced registered agent can handle the complexities of compliance issues, which allows company leaders to concentrate on their fundamental business without the burden of managing compliance issues.

Understanding Agent Responsibilities

A registered agent serves as a key point of contact between a company and the government, ensuring that the company remains compliant with legal requirements. The chief duty of a designated agent is to receive formal papers such as legal notices, tax documents, and official communications on behalf of the business. This function is vital, particularly in the event of a legal action, as failing to receive important documents can lead to major issues for the company.

In addition to handling legal documents, a designated agent is responsible for delivering these crucial documents to the business in a timely manner. This ensures that the company remains aware about any legal matters that may arise, allowing it to react appropriately. Maintaining privacy is another key aspect of a registered agent's responsibilities, as they help protect the business's confidential information from being made public.

Moreover, designated agents must be accessible during normal business hours to ensure they can fulfill their duties effectively. This condition is necessary for maintaining adherence with government rules and avoiding fines. Assessing Registered Agent Costs

When evaluating a registered agent for your business, grasping the costs involved is essential. The prices for registered agent services can  fluctuate greatly based on multiple factors, including the type of service and the extent of support offered. Generally, you can anticipate pay anywhere from $50 to $300 per year for a basic registered agent service. This pricing can vary depending on whether you are seeking a company registered agent for an LLC, a corporation registered agent, or a nation-wide registered agent service.

Some providers provide budget-friendly registered agent services that might look enticing at first glance, but it's important to think about what is offered in the package. While the most economical registered agent might save you money upfront, you may end up paying more later if they do not meet compliance requirements or provide the necessary support. Doing a registered agent service comparison can help determine which providers provide the best value proposition for their services, taking into account both price and quality.

In addition to the core costs, it's crucial to factor in any supplemental fees that may arise, such as costs for mail forwarding or handling legal documents. Understanding the total registered agent cost per year lets you to budget accurately for your business needs and ensure you hire a registered agent who can satisfy your compliance and convenience requirements without unexpected costs.

Registered agents play a critical role in ensuring that companies remain in compliance with state laws. A designated agent is appointed to accept legal documents and notices on behalf of a company. This includes process serving, communications from government agencies, and tax-related paperwork. By having a registered agent, businesses can make sure that key documents are handled promptly and properly, reducing the risk of missing deadlines or official notifications.

Every type of business, whether it is an Limited Liability Company or a corporation, is obligated by law to designate a registered agent as part of its establishment procedure. The registered agent must have a real-world location in the jurisdiction where the business operates and must be reachable during regular office hours. This compliance is not just a formality; it is a vital component of legal operations and can impact a business's standing and ability to operate within that state.

Failure to maintain a designated agent can lead to serious consequences, including fines and the risk for a company to lose its good standing status or even face closure.
